Classic Burrito Recipe

Time45m
Serves4

Flour Tortilla filled with Mexican Rice, Beans, Cheese, Sour Cream, Pico De Gallo and Meat of Choice.

Method

Prepare Rice

  1. 1

    Cook Rice

    In a medium saucepan, heat olive oil over medium heat. Add rice and cook, stirring frequently, for 2-3 minutes until lightly toasted. Add water, cumin, and salt, then bring to a boil. Reduce heat to low, cover, and simmer for 18-20 minutes until rice is tender and water is absorbed.

Prepare Beans

  1. 2

    Heat Beans

    In a small saucepan, combine canned black beans with cumin and salt. Heat over medium-low heat until warmed through, about 5-7 minutes, stirring occasionally.

Cook Meat

  1. 3

    Cook Meat

    In a skillet over medium heat, cook the ground meat until browned and cooked through, about 7-10 minutes. Drain excess fat. Add taco seasoning and a splash of water, stirring to combine. Simmer for an additional 2-3 minutes.

Assemble Burrito

  1. 4

    Fill Tortillas

    Warm the flour tortillas in a dry skillet or microwave. Lay each tortilla flat and layer the cooked rice, black beans, meat, shredded cheese, sour cream, and pico de gallo in the center.

  2. 5

    Roll Burritos

    Fold the sides of the tortilla inwards over the filling, then roll it up from the bottom to the top, making sure the filling is secured inside.

Serve

  1. 6

    Enjoy

    Serve the burritos warm with extra sour cream and pico de gallo on the side.
